美团SaaS测开面经
#美团##美团面经##测开#
发发面经攒攒人品!!让我一面过进二面吧!!
5.11笔试 5.13收到一面通知
5.15一面 (50分钟)
首先先夸一下面试官小姐姐,人真的非常的温柔并且回答问题的时候都会引导我!!体验感真的非常不错
自我介绍
挑一个项目进行详细的介绍
针对项目进行提问(我负责的部分、团队一共多少人、过程中碰到了什么困难、代码管理工具、数据库)
本科期间学习的课程、当时觉得比较感兴趣的课程(ps 其实这里我不是很理解为什么会问这个问题,或许有知道的佬解答一下吗)
对于测试开发工程师这个岗位有什么了解
浏览器搜索框输入一段文字搜索的完整过程(这里回答的很烂 就只说出来了tcp连接)
sql语句:查询河北省中每个市大于30岁的男性的人数
不同关键字的执行顺序(这个我真的乍一下没想起来,后面按照自己的理解排了个序,然后面试官很温柔的指出我不对的地方)
java的垃圾回收机制(没学过java 后面回答了python的)
测试用例设计:扫码领券活动(B端C端)
解释一下装饰器
手撕代码:二分查找(这么简单 其实当时觉得有点凉了)
实习地点是否有要求
反问环节
===============
刚发布就收到了二面的通知
发发面经攒攒人品!!让我一面过进二面吧!!
5.11笔试 5.13收到一面通知
5.15一面 (50分钟)
首先先夸一下面试官小姐姐,人真的非常的温柔并且回答问题的时候都会引导我!!体验感真的非常不错
自我介绍
挑一个项目进行详细的介绍
针对项目进行提问(我负责的部分、团队一共多少人、过程中碰到了什么困难、代码管理工具、数据库)
本科期间学习的课程、当时觉得比较感兴趣的课程(ps 其实这里我不是很理解为什么会问这个问题,或许有知道的佬解答一下吗)
对于测试开发工程师这个岗位有什么了解
浏览器搜索框输入一段文字搜索的完整过程(这里回答的很烂 就只说出来了tcp连接)
sql语句:查询河北省中每个市大于30岁的男性的人数
不同关键字的执行顺序(这个我真的乍一下没想起来,后面按照自己的理解排了个序,然后面试官很温柔的指出我不对的地方)
java的垃圾回收机制(没学过java 后面回答了python的)
测试用例设计:扫码领券活动(B端C端)
解释一下装饰器
手撕代码:二分查找(这么简单 其实当时觉得有点凉了)
实习地点是否有要求
反问环节
===============
刚发布就收到了二面的通知
全部评论
Java的垃圾回收机制是指自动内存管理功能,它可以检测和清理不再使用的对象以释放内存空间,由Java虚拟机(JVM)的垃圾回收器负责执行。
Java的垃圾回收机制使用了不同的算法来管理内存,比如标记-清除算法、复制算法、标记-整理算法等。这些算法根据内存情况选择合适的方式来清理不再使用的对象,并释放内存空间。
Java的垃圾回收机制使得开发人员无需手动管理内存,从而减少内存泄漏和空指针异常的风险,提高开发效率。但在某些情况下,垃圾回收可能会对程序的性能产生影响,特别是在大型应用程序中。
总的来说,Java的垃圾回收机制是Java语言的一个重要特性,它通过自动管理内存帮助开发人员简化了内存管理方面的工作,提高了程序的健壮性和稳定性。
装饰器是一种设计模式,用于动态地向对象添加新的功能,而不需要修改其源代码。在 Python 中,装饰器是一种特殊的函数,它可以接受一个函数作为参数,并返回一个新的函数。通过在函数定义前使用 `@装饰器函数名` 的语法,可以将该函数传递给装饰器函数进行处理。
装饰器的工作原理是利用闭包和函数作为参数传递的特性,在不改变原函数定义的情况下,增加额外的功能。装饰器可以用来记录日志、计时、验证参数等各种场景,从而提高代码的复用性和可维护性。
在 Python 中,装饰器可以实现很多功能,例如:
1. 添加日志记录:可以在函数执行前后记录日志信息。
2. 计时功能:可以统计函数执行时间。
3. 参数验证:可以对函数参数进行验证。
4. 缓存数据:可以缓存函数的计算结果,提高性能。
5. 权限控制:可以检查用户权限,决定是否执行函数。
总的来说,装饰器是一种强大的工具,可以让我们在不改变函数定义的情况下,对函数进行功能上的扩展或修改,使得代码更加灵活和易于维护。
我也面了,等二面通知
佬是暑期实习嘛
佬你是什么时候投的简历
相关推荐
点赞 评论 收藏
分享